Boys Noize’s Twitter and Erol Alkan’s Forum have confirmed that the upcoming Boys Noize album entitled ‘Power’ will be released late September 2009 on BNR. For all those rapidshare looters out there, the unibrowed German’s album preview will have a robot voice over every minute on each track of the album which was terribly annoying for ‘Oi Oi Oi’ but is a clever way of protecting copyright. Speculation on the album cover has reached ridiculous heights on German forum The New French Touch but Hailfairy expects a skull of some sort.

Most Boys Noize fans already have a good idea of least 4 of the new album’s 13 tracks after Ridha released Starter and Jeffer on June 22nd,  which performed well on the Beatport chart. Starter is a classic industrial electronic Boys Noize track with louder scratches, kicks and huge loops whilst Jeffer which took a a few reworks before Ridha tweaked it has more of a summer disco house track tailored for sunny beaches in the Med. As for the rest, Ridha has already confessed to playing 11 of the 13 tracks in recent livesets such as Rock Werchter which you can find the liveset for in this post. One to watch is the intro banger ‘Come With Me’, the second track on recent Rock Werchter  and Oxegen livesets  Check out his first preview of it below at SXSW back in March.

Saturday:

With such an impressive lineup it was hard to know what to choose on Saturday. Arriving in the late afternoon to pucks of rain, our running order was Popof, followed by some Passion Pit, then Lecktroluv, Digitalism, Annie Mac, Boys Noize, wee bit of Tiga and finally Kings of Leon.

Lectroluv is always on of the Oxegen Dance Arena’s favourite acts. The Green Doctor had a nack of mixing into each track just before it dropped and Saturday evenings crowd went completely mad to it.

Saturday’s highlight had to be Boys Noize, who played to a packed crowd under a massive rotating crystal ball skull. Most of the tracks from his upcoming album were thrown in including Jeffer and Starter. He also managed to drop in MJs ‘Beat It’ which had the crowd going absolutely mad. Sunday:

Sunday at Oxegen is always a more cruisy affair as the largest festival in Ireland slowly grinds to a close. The foreboding rainclouds and muddy fields didn’t dampen spirits with another incredible lineup. We bailed into the dance tent relatively early to catch a bit of Kissy Sell Out who was throwing out an appealing blend of intense electro and drum’n'bass.

Oxegen Mud

Yuksek was a bit out of place in a nearly empty dance arena with the remaining contingent consisting of near naked and completely wasted kids kitted out in fluro teeshirts and cowboy hats. His setup is just insane with two FX keyboards, 2 microphones, synth machines and the obligatory Macbook Pro, allowing him to play completely live including vocals. Next on the dance agenda were the Venomous Bloody Beetroots who couldn’t contain their own emotions as they kept running down to the front of the stage to G-up the crowd. A lively set was always expected from this Italian duo and my god did they deliver with tracks like WARP. In fact I heard WARP being played by no less than 5 DJs over the weekend!

MSTRKRFT have been receiving loads of attention with their new album ‘Fist of God’ just being released. They played loads of their own stuff to a thoroughly energized crowd after the Bloody Beetroots including VUVUVU. The highlight of this set had to be their finish where they used their own remixed version of Benni Benazzi’s satisfaction and mixed it into Bohemian Rhapsody. Brilliant stuff!
